Default HSG-5084MG Lasted 3 minutes

I have a Trex 450 Sport V2 that was fitted with the stock Align servos, DS410M's and DS420. It has always had a slight tail wag that I could not get rid of. It was small enough that I just put up with it and had 100+ flights on it. As my flying started get more aggressive I started getting a bit of tail blowout with rapid pitch increases. The little wag I could tolerate, but this I could not.

I upgraded to a Hitec HSG-5084MG.

When I lifted off for the first time I was overjoyed, no wag!

The joy did not last long.

I was in a low hover, 5' or so just trying to get the feel of it to see if the tail felt any different when after 2 minutes I lost all tail response. This resulted in a spiraling crash that fortunately only resulted in a slightly bent tail boom.

After replacing the boom I did not trust the heli, so I put my training gear on and spooled up until it got light on the gear. I proceeded to test the tail out, rotating back and forth in both HH and rate mode. After about a minute, I again lost tail control.

Now the servo is completely dead, no movement or sound at all. Tried bypassing the gyro thinking maybe it had crapped out, no response.

Put the Align DS420 back on, heli flies just like before.

When I purchased the HSG-5084MG for the tail I also bought 3 HS-5065MG's to someday upgrade the cyclics. Now I am afraid to even think about trying them.

Follow up on this.

Sent to Hitec, they said it had a bad trace (a defect on the printed circuit board). They replaced the whole servo with a new one rather than repair the old one. New one installed and now have 20+ flights on it without problems.

Haven't tried the 65's on the cyclic yet, but I am slowly gaining confidence that I just had the misfortune to get a bad servo, and to Hitec's credit they do stand behind their products.

what gyro? I know that it says digital on the HSG-5084MG the but when i used it with my gy401 i had to use it in analog because it was overheating. many in the funcopter forum on another site has seen this as well and confirmed with HiTech that it should be used with the hitech gyro or in analog mode

I'm using that servo with a Spartan Quark @ 6V with no problems. 5084 doesn't even get warm. When I had the GY48V gyro, I did have to run it in analog mode. Must be the gyro's compatable frame rate with certain servo's. Quark has an adjustable setting for that. Mine is 1520/333.

When the 5084 first came out, there was a problem with them burning out when used @ 6V, but mine has been flawless for over 2 years. Not even a broken gear!

Also using 5065MG's on cyclic @ 6V with no problems. Also not even a broken gear in over 2 years.
